How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g Tablet works:
The combined antibiotic tablet,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g, contains Cefixime and Azithromycin. Cefixime's mechanism involves disrupting bacterial cell wall synthesis, a crucial process for bacterial viability. Azithromycin inhibits bacterial protein synthesis, thereby halting the production of proteins essential for bacterial survival.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Combining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g tablets with alcohol is not advisable due to safety concerns.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g tablets during pregnancy is typically deemed safe. Preclinical trials in animals have revealed minimal or no harmful effects on fetal development; nevertheless, data from human trials are sc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Cefdinir (Niricef AZ) 200mg/250mg tablets are considered safe for use while breastfeeding.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, posing negligible risk to the infant. However, infant diarrhea or rash remains a potential, albeit uncommon, side effect.
DrivingSAFE
Driving ability is typically unaffected by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g Tablets.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g tablets. Dosage modification for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g tablets might be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should exercise caution when taking Niricef AZ 200mg/250mg tablets. Dosage modification may be necessary; physician consultation is advised.
